Chao Phraya Sky Park
Chao Phraya Sky Park is an elevated, linear park in Bangkok, built on the central viaduct that used to be the structure of the failed Lavalin Skytrain project.- Type: Park
- Description: elevated park in Bangkok, Thailand
- Also known as: “Phra Pok Klao Sky Park”

Phra Pok Klao Bridge
Bridge
Photo: Chainwit., CC BY-SA 4.0.
Phra Pok Klao Bridge is a bridge crossing the Chao Phraya River in Bangkok, Thailand. It connects Phra Nakhon district's Wang Burapha Phirom and Samphanthawong district's Chakkrawat on the North end with Khlong San district's Somdet Chao Phraya as well as Thon Buri district's Wat Kanlaya on the south end.

Kudi Chin
Neighborhood
Kudi Chin or Kadi Chin, also spelled "Kudee Jeen", etc. is a historic neighbourhood in Bangkok. It is in Wat Kanlaya Sub-district, Thon Buri District, on the west bank of the Chao Phraya River, south of Bangkok Yai Canal.
Phahurat
Neighborhood
Photo: Melanochromis, Public domain.
Phahurat or Pahurat, sometimes described as Thailand's Little India, is an ethnic neighborhood surrounding Phahurat Road in Wang Burapha Phirom Subdistrict, Phra Nakhon District, Bangkok.
